Lot size discrepancy between mls listing and other public or private record. mls listing lot size in square feet =10629, other record lot size in square feet = 10505. Living area discrepancy between mls listing and other public or private record. mls listing living area = 2901, other record living area = 1736. Bedroom count discrepancy between mls listing and other public or private record. mls listing bedroom count = 5, other record bedroom count = 4.
Originally built in 1977, some original structural components or systems may require more frequent maintenance compared to newer builds, despite the significant 2004 expansion.
Located in Canyon Country, the property may present a challenging commute for buyers working in central Los Angeles or the Westside, potentially narrowing the pool of interested professionals.
